Why is an "About Me" Page Important to Your Blog?

Using an “About Me” page is one of the ways that you can make your blog more engaging for readers. But unfortunately, many bloggers have seen it as a waste of time and left them out of the to-do list.

 

There are numerous advantages of using an “About Me” page in your blog.

 

Firstly, it can make the purposes of your blog transparent. You should name your interests, income sources, objectives of this blog and more so that your readers will not find your blog shady.

 

Secondly, some bloggers prefer to write in a more impersonal style but for me, I like to incorporate a bit of humor, personality and emotion elements from time to time in blogging. An “About Me” page can establish a more personal connection with your readers. I’m certain that plenty of your readers will appreciate a little more information on the person they’re reading.

 

Thirdly, you can use “About Me” page to highlight certain key pages by propelling your readers deep within your site to your key blog posts. Perhaps there is an article that you are very proud of or there is a sponsor you want to highlight? Are there any useful and helpful blog posts you would like to highlight or maybe you want to “announce” that you are looking for sponsors?

 

Doing an “About Me” page is effortless and takes just a couple of minutes. All you need to do is to include some photos, a short introduction, contact details and any other relevant information. If your blog cannot create a custom “About Me” page, you can write a normal blog post on your blog titled ‘About (insert your name, or your blog’s name here)’. You might want to change the date of your post to an older one if possible. Then simply link to your own post from your sidebar or menu to where you want to place it.
